Command words that matter

Command wordWhat the question wants
State / NameShort factual answer
DescribeSay what happens; sequence or features
ExplainGive reasons; cause and effect
Calculate / Work outShow method; include units if needed
Analyse / EvaluateBreak down; judge with evidence
DiscussRange of points; balanced conclusion
